KWASU, JAMB resolve outstanding admissions
Kwara State Government has assisted the Kwara State University in the regularisation of 3,733 cases of outstanding admission with the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board.
The government also resolved the mobilisation of the graduating students of Medical Laboratory Science of the university for the National Youth Service Corps scheme.
The state Commissioner for Tertiary Education, Dr Alabi Afees-Abolore, disclosed this in a press statement issued by the Press Secretary of the ministry, Mansurat Amuda-kannike.
Recall that some students recently protested their non-mobilisation for the NYSC scheme several years after graduation.
The commissioner said that the mobilisation of MLS students for the NYSC followed an amicable resolution of the rift on regularisation and mobilisation for the NYSC scheme between the Kwara State Government and the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board.
“Following this amicable resolution, all final year students of the faculty of law of the university have similarly been assured of being enlisted for the Nigerian Law School programme for the 2023 contact session,” he said.
The commissioner, however, called on other state-owned tertiary institutions for simultaneous synergy with the Ministry of Tertiary Education to aid swift intervention on sensitive matters.
